Reports to:People Services LeadLocation: London – HeathrowIntroduction to role Vanderlande is the global market leader in automation systems and solutions for customers within the Airports, Parcel & Warehousing sectors striving to improve the competitiveness of our customers through Value Added logistic process automation.The Senior HR Advisor is part of the People Services Organisation and provides support across a wide range of tactical HR processes and practices that enable the company to meet its strategic and operational goals. The Senior HR Advisor covers topics and questions that couldn't be covered by Manager Self Service or through the HR Service Agents (tier 1) and often focus on individual cases. As a strong partner to our Centre of Excellence (COE) teams and our HR Business Partners this role will ensure the successful delivery and execution of our HR priorities and programmes at a local level.Role ResponsibilitiesIf you are passionate about creating a great employee experience, People Services is the place for you!
